Investigations continue after woman's body found in Oxley

Police are continuing their investigation after the body of a woman was discovered at a home in Wolverhampton.

The death of the 21-year-old woman, who was found at an address in Rakegate Close, Oxley, on Sunday morning, is being treated as unexplained.

A police spokesman said a 23-year-old man who was arrested in connection with her death and has been released on police bail until May 31.

A post-mortem examination carried out on the woman's body proved inconclusive and further tests are due to be carried out in the coming days.

Residents in the area said Rakegate Close is normally quite a quiet area and the woman had only moved into the property in the last few months.

Yesterday, Detective Inspector Caroline Corfield, from West Midlands Police's homicide team, said: "We are in the early stages of our enquiries but we are not currently looking for anyone else in connection with the death.

"Our thoughts are with the family and friends of the young woman and we’ll be doing all we can to support them at such a distressing time."
